Easy Chicken Tostadas
Ingredients
Four corn tortillas
7 oz of black beans, drained, but reserve a little of the liquid
seasoning for beans (I eye-ball it and use chili powder, ground red pepper, garlic, and cumin)
2 cooked chicken breasts, diced
cheese
lettuce
tomatoes
sour cream
salsa
avocado
1. Preheat oven to 375 degrees. Bake tortillas 10-12 minutes, or until they are golden and crisp. Set tortillas aside and leave oven on.
2. In a food processor or blender, puree beans with reserved liquid. Add in spices and seasonings and pulse until thoroughly incorporated.
3. Spread bean mixture on tortillas. Top with diced chicken and cheese. Place in the oven just until chicken is hot and cheese is melted.
4. Top with salsa, sour cream, avocado, lettuce, tomatoes, whatever! Enjoy!
